Output 885a268e1542fea2a0a5212a7650fee627b78234af8efd1bade203c81ada8e64:1

value
6271
script pubkey
OP_HASH160 OP_PUSHBYTES_20 504e2e3d8a68351b250aba7da8f9706096f2eaf7 OP_EQUAL
address
391ddyXL8nk7RdXes6rrmojSZ6k53269QC
transaction
885a268e1542fea2a0a5212a7650fee627b78234af8efd1bade203c81ada8e64
confirmations
331236
spent
true